    As an original owner of a 1974 750GT (still got it and it still rocks), I have a passing interest in the SportClassics. My main beef with the aesthetics of the new GT are the tank and elevated rear end. It would seem that Terblanche could have given up some travel or otherwise diminished the air space back there. Also, one of the elements that made the GT even better looking (to some) than the original Sport and SS was the graceful tank with its blend of curves and angles. It was unique to the model and not shared as in this case. Pity. I prefer the designes of Tamburini, and rather than wait for something worthy of the original, I bought an MV Agusa Brutale and couldn’t be happier.
